    A robust binary supramolecular organic framework (SOF) with high CO2 adsorption and selectivity

    A robust binary hydrogen-bonded supramolecular organic framework (SOF-7) has been synthesized by solvothermal reaction of 1,4-bis-(4-(3,5-dicyano-2,6 dipyridyl)dihydropyridyl)benzene (1) and 5,5’-bis-(azanediyl)-oxalyl-diisophthalic acid (2). Single crystal X-ray diffraction analysis shows that SOF-7 comprises 2 and 1,4-bis-(4-(3,5-dicyano-2,6-dipyridyl)pyridyl)benzene (3), the latter formed in situ from the oxidative dehydrogenation of 1. SOF-7 shows a three-dimensional four-fold interpenetrat-ed structure with complementary O−H···N hydrogen bonds to form channels that are decorated with cyano- and amide-groups. SOF-7 exhibits excellent thermal stability and sol-vent and moisture durability, as well as permanent porosity. The activated desolvated material SOF-7a shows high CO2 sorption capacity and selectivity compared with other po-rous organic materials assembled solely through hydrogen bonding

    Higher circulating bile acid concentrations in obese patients with type 2 diabetes

    Background Bile acids (BAs) play an important role in releasing incretin hormones via the enteroendocrine L-cell surface TGR5 receptors. The aim of this study was to investigate the difference in BA concentration at baseline and in response to a meal stimulus between type 2 diabetes mellitus (T2DM) and a matched normoglycaemic group. Materials and methods A cross-sectional study of 12 patients with known T2DM and 12 matched normoglycaemic controls compared BA fractions after an overnight fast and following a standard meal. Results The T2DM group had higher baseline glucose (P &lt; 0.001), but baseline total BA, total glycine conjugated BAs (GCBA) and total taurine conjugated BA (TCBA) were similar between both groups. The T2DM group compared to the normoglycaemic group had a higher post-prandial peak change in total BAs 4.28 (3.51–5.38) µmol/L vs. 0.88 (0.60–1.57) µmol/L ( P &lt; 0.001) and peak total GCBA 2.77 (1.07–4.19) µmol/L vs. 0.94 (0.34–1.15) µmol/L ( P &lt; 0.0001), but similar peak total TCBA 0.36 (0.02–0.76) µmol/L vs. 0.08 (0.04–0.22) µmol/L ( P=0.91). Conclusion The post-prandial bile acid response is elevated in obese patients with T2DM compared to matched normoglycaemic individuals. </jats:sec

    Hypothyroidism and Major Depression: A Common Executive Dysfunction?

    Little is known about the possible link between the cognitive disorders associated with hypothyroidism and those encountered in depression. This study examines attentional and executive functions as well as the intensity of anxiety and depressive symptoms in hypothyroidism and major depression and the possible link between these symptoms and cognitive disturbances. This study confirms the existence of psychomotor slowing associated with attentional and executive disturbance in major depression as well as in hypothyroidism. However, while depressed subjects manifested a conscious bias with material of negative emotional valence, no such bias was found in the hypothyroid subjects. While the hypothyroid state is accompanied by anxiety/depressive symptoms, it seems that the latter are too discrete for an attentional bias to be observed with material with a negative emotional valence
